Understanding A4 Paper
A4 paper determines 210 mm by 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) and is frequently used due to its adaptability. It’s widely available in different weights, colors, and finishes, making it suitable for various applications, from everyday printing to expert discussions.

1. Weight
The weight of the paper, measured in grams per square meter (GSM), straight impacts its thickness and quality. For general workplace use, 80 GSM is standard, however for premium prints, consider using papers with higher GSM.
2. Finish
The surface of the paper (glossy, matte, or textured) will impact how your printed materials look. Glossy paper is best for images, while matte appropriates for documents where readability is vital.
3. Color
While white is the most common color for A4 paper, it is also available in numerous colors. Colored paper can be used for crafting, making discussions stand apart, or organizing documents.
4. Environmental Considerations
For those worried about sustainability, selecting recycled paper can be a responsible choice. Make sure the paper meets environment-friendly accreditations like FSC or PEFC.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: What is the difference in between A4 and Letter size paper?
A4 paper determines 210 mm x 297 mm, while Letter size paper measures 216 mm x 279 mm. A4 is utilized mainly in countries following the ISO paper size system, while Letter size is more typical in the United States and Canada.
Q2: Can I print on both sides of A4 paper?
Yes, the majority of printers can print on both sides of A4 paper, however it’s important to inspect your printer’s specifications and utilize the appropriate settings to avoid paper jams.
Q3: Is recycled A4 paper appropriate for high-quality printing?
Yes, recycled A4 paper can be appropriate for high-quality printing, however it’s recommended to use a premium grade of recycled paper for the finest outcomes.
Q4: How can I save A4 paper to guarantee it stays in good condition?
To keep A4 paper in great condition, store it in a cool, dry location away from direct sunshine. Ensure that the paper is sealed in its initial packaging until you are prepared to utilize it.
Q5: What is the very best weight for A4 paper if I print a great deal of documents?
For basic document printing, 80 GSM suffices. Nevertheless, if you’re printing files that need a more expert appearance, think about using 100 GSM or higher.
